Even-money choice Amiral Sacha easily won today’s Gr. I International Grand Prix de Wallonie at Mons Ghlin Belgium clocked in 1.10.4kr (mile rate 1:53.27) over the 2300 meter autostart course.
The total purse was €180,000 and 11 started after two scratches (El Mago Pellini and Aladin d’Ecajeul).
The winning six year-old son of Ganymede-Nostalgique Sacha was reined by Gabriel Gelormini for Ecurie Sidere and trainer Franck Lamare.
19/1 On Track Piraten (8g Kool du Caux-Monrovia) was second for Joseph Verbeeck with third to 161/1 Zorro Photo (10m SJ’s Photo-Zarrasatha) and Roberto Andreghetti for Ecurie GSL Trotting and trainer Stephanie Lepetit. 3.4/1 second choice Robert Bi (6m Toss Out-Up Front JM) ended fourth for Robin Bakker and fifth was 11/1 Romanesque for Christophe Martens.
The beaten field included Solea Rivelliere, Trebol and Univers de Pan.
